    The Transept Trail is a route less travelled in Sedona, Arizona. This hike is pretty quick and suitable for most. The views are special, especially during golden hour. You can hike this trail on its own or use it to connect to Hiline Trail. This route is rocky, so good boots are recommended. Expect light traffic on this hike.

    Route Description for Transept Trail

    The Transept Trail is a quick jaunt with pleasant views. This hike is far less busy than most trails in Sedona, which makes it a good pick for a quiet evening hike. We love this route during golden hour.

    We recommend good boots or close-toed shoes at minimum for this hike as it’s quite rocky and you’ll be climbing some rocky steps. Additionally, as with all trails in Sedona, bring lots and lots of water.

    From the trailhead, cross the road and hike east into the desert. Look for Cathedral Rock to your left and Bell Rock and Courthouse Butte ahead of you. You’ll be able to admire these iconic rock formations the whole way. It’s a straight shot to the trail’s end at the junction, where you’ll turn around and retrace your steps.

    Getting to the Transept Trail Trailhead

    The trailhead for the Transept Trail is on Verde Valley School Road.
